Heartland Services

Decorative photoIn Selwyn, Council is supporting a central government initiative called Heartlands, by helping our residents access central government services.

We do this by providing information relating to these services and how to access them, arranging drop-in-sessions and workshops delivered by central government agencies about their services and products, and arranging for these agencies to visit Selwyn and use Council meeting rooms to meet with clients.

This initiative is being delivered out of Council’s four libraries and services centres at Darfield, Lincoln and Leeston and at Te Ara Ātea in Rolleston.


We can help with the following under the Heartland Services banner:
  • free access to Wi-Fi, email, internet, and phone
  • printing, photocopying and scanning services (we offer the first 10-pages of any printing or photocopying for Heartland Services free of charge; scanning is always free of charge)
  • help people to find and fill in government forms
  • support people to find and navigate government and community websites
  • assist people to make appointments or otherwise connect with government and community agencies
  • offer spaces for people to meet with government and community agencies, face-to-face or virtually

Rates Rebates

The Rates Rebate scheme provides a rebate of up to $790 for low income earners who were paying rates for the home in which they were living on 1 July 2024. You can find out if you are eligible and apply for your rebate at any of our Service Centres. You will be asked to provide accurate information about your income, and that of any partner/joint homeowner who lives with you, for the tax year ended 31 March 2024.
